Recap: Souderton Indians vs. Overbrook Panthers
The Souderton Indians's recent rough patch got a bit rougher on Thursday after their third straight loss. They took a hard 55-40 fall against Overbrook. The result shouldn't come as a shock considering that's the fewest points Souderton has scored all season.
Omar Davis was his usual excellent self, scoring 18 points along with five steals for Overbrook. Davis is absolutely dominating the steal category: he's posted at least two every time he's taken the court this season. The team also got some help courtesy of Nasir Kelly, who scored 11 points.
Souderton's loss was their fourth straight at home, which bumped their record down to 5-5. That rough patch can't be blamed on the team's offensive performance across that stretch, as they averaged 61.3 points per game. As for Overbrook, they are on a roll lately: they've won four of their last five games, which provided a massive bump to their 7-5 record this season.
Souderton will get a bit of extra time to process the loss as their next game is a ways off. They'll take on Pennsbury at 7:00 p.m. on January 9, 2024. As for Overbrook, they will be playing at home against Sankofa Freedom Academy at 4:30 p.m. on Thursday.
